So this was already only half the amount compared to other recipes I found. However, then I came across the recipe from Kind Arthur Baking and realized that they actually use only one can of sweetened condensed milk instead of two. It is close to impossible reducing the sugar amount here. The main reason for this being that the sugar comes from the sweetened condensed milks. Especially during these days where people try to reduce their sugar intake, I felt that I could not introduce key lime pie on my blog. However, I often find North American recipes too sweet for my German tastebuds. However, since I am located in Germany and can’t get hold of key limes, we are going to use regular limes for this lime pie. Key limes are smaller and sweeter in flavor than regular limes. This pie is traditionally from Floriday and hence uses the limes from the keys in Florida.
